The NComputing Management Portal acts as your digital ledger. If you purchase modern vSpace Pro connection licenses or AMP subscriptions to keep your L300 units compliant on newer operating systems, you manage them here:
Notably, the NComputing L300 access device contains some free software (including versions of X‑LOADER, U‑BOOT, LINUX, LIBSYSFS, LIBUCI, LIBUSBIP, ETHTOOL, UCLIBC, QT, and BUSYBOX) that is licensed under the GNU General Public License (GPL) or GNU Lesser General Public License (LGPL). This free software ensures your freedom to run, copy, distribute, study, change, and improve the software. However, this open‑source status applies only to the firmware components within the device itself—it does not grant you permission to bypass or crack the vSpace Server licensing.

Licensing for the L300 depends largely on its manufacturing date: Manufactured on or after January 1, 2015 : These devices are typically free to use with vSpace Pro LTS Manufactured before January 1, 2015 : These "aged" devices require either a vSpace Pro AMP (Annual Maintenance Plan) subscription or a specific Aged Device License to connect to modern vSpace versions.
